Di(2-chloroethyl) Cellosolve;TRIGLYCOL DICHLORIDE;1,8-Dichloro-3,6-dioxaoctane;DICHLOROTRIETHYLENE DIOXIDE;triglycoldichlorideether;dichlorotriethylene glycol; 1,2-Bis(2-chloroethoxy)ethane is a highly functional intermediate that plays a crucial role in the synthesis of a wide range of downstream products. Its unique chemical structure makes it essential in the production of various polyethylene glycol derivatives and crown ethers, as well as other specialized compounds used in diverse industries such as pharmaceuticals, chemical manufacturing, and materials science. Key Downstream Applications: Intermediate for Pentaethylene Glycol (CAS: 4792-15-8) 1,2-Bis(2-chloroethoxy)ethane is a vital precursor in the synthesis of Pentaethylene Glycol, which is used in a variety of applications including lubricants, surface coatings, and as a plasticizer in polymers. Hexaethylene Glycol (CAS: 2615-15-8) This compound is used in the production of Hexaethylene Glycol, a key ingredient in the manufacture of detergents, emulsifiers, and surfactants for industrial and personal care applications. Heptaethylene Glycol (CAS: 5617-32-3) The chemical is also used in the synthesis of Heptaethylene Glycol, which is essential for high-performance materials, particularly in the electronics and automotive industries. 18-Crown-6 (CAS: 17455-13-9) 1,2-Bis(2-chloroethoxy)ethane is an intermediate for the production of 18-Crown-6, a crown ether that plays a significant role in chemical analysis, metal extraction, and as a ligand in coordination chemistry. 15-Crown-5 (CAS: 33100-27-5) This compound is used to synthesize 15-Crown-5, which is applied in metal ion separation, extraction processes, and organic compound synthesis. 1,8-Diamino-3,6-dioxaoctane (CAS: 929-59-9) 1,2-Bis(2-chloroethoxy)ethane serves as an important intermediate in the production of 1,8-Diamino-3,6-dioxaoctane, a compound widely used in the manufacture of polyurethanes, resins, and various industrial adhesives. It also plays a role in the synthesis of high-performance materials, including those used in the coatings industry. 3,6-DIOXA-1,8-OCTANEDITHIOL (CAS: 14970-87-7) This compound, produced from 1,2-Bis(2-chloroethoxy)ethane, is used in the synthesis of specialized chemical formulations, particularly in the development of corrosion inhibitors and stabilizers for industrial applications. It is also valuable in the synthesis of certain biochemicals and chemical sensors. With its critical role in the production of these essential chemicals, 1,2-Bis(2-chloroethoxy)ethane is a key intermediate that enables advancements in multiple industries, from pharmaceuticals to material science.
